Large-scale video streaming over cloud and fog: From research to deployment trials


Global Summit and Expo on Multimedia & Applications

August 10-11, 2015 Birmingham, UK

S H Gary Chan

Posters-Accepted Abstracts: J Inform Tech Soft Engg

Abstract :

Due to the popularity of both live and interactive streaming contents, video has already occupied the major component in
Internet traffic. Such component is expected to continue to rise due to our appetite for better quality and mobile access of
video applications. Out of all the mechanisms, over-the-top (OTT) delivery emerges as a promising approach to achieve wide
and deep geographical footprints. In order to tame the congestion in the Internet to support large-scale streaming, we have
been conducting research and development of a novel OTT streaming network based on cloud and fog optimization. For live
broadcasting, the major concern is to achieve low source-to-end delay and bandwidth cost. For video-on-demand, the major
concern is where to replicate and access contents to achieve low interactive delay. In this talk, I will first highlight our research
results in cloud and fog streaming. Over the past years, we have been working with industries to deploy the technology to large
scale. I will share our experience in deployment trials and our technology transfer and commercialization activities in this
regard.
